Even though the mining sector in Ghana has shown bright prospects, the sector has seen its share of low points. In 2014, AngloGold Ashanti announced a restructuring process that affected the Obuasi goldmine; one of Ghana's longest - producing underground and open pit mine. All three sectors of the economy, namely Agriculture, Industry, and Services contributed to the robust growth recorded in the first-half of 2024: i. The Industry sector recorded an average growth of 8.0% in H1 2024 up from the contraction of 2.0% recorded in H1of 2023.
